Immunomedics Announces Second Quarter Fiscal 2010 Results and Clinical Program Developments
MORRIS PLAINS, N.J., Feb. 2, 2010 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Immunomedics, Inc. (Nasdaq:IMMU), a biopharmaceutical company focused on developing monoclonal antibodies to treat cancer and other serious diseases, today reported financial results for the second quarter ended December 31, 2009. The Company also highlighted recent key developments and planned activities for its clinical pipeline.
Second Quarter Fiscal 2010 Results
The Company reported revenues of $5.1 million and net income of $0.8 million, or $0.01 per share, for the second quarter of fiscal year 2010, which ended December 31, 2009. This compares to revenues of $8.5 million and a net income of $2.9 million, or $0.04 per share, for the same period last year. The reduction in revenues for the second quarter of fiscal 2010 was primarily the result of a $3.4 million decrease in license fee revenue from the Company's development, collaboration and license agreement with Nycomed, GmbH, due to a change in the estimated date of completing the Company's obligations under the agreement from December 31, 2009 to March 31, 2010. This was partially offset by increased reimbursements of $1.9 million received from Nycomed, resulting in lower research and development expenses. In the previous year, the Company received $1.4 million from the sale of tax benefits through the New Jersey Technology Tax Certificate Transfer Program. There was no sale of tax be nefits during the three-month period ended December 31, 2009. The Company did receive $1.0 million from the State of New Jersey for the sale of tax benefits under this program in January 2010.
For the first half of fiscal year 2010, the Company reported revenues of $44.1 million and net income of $32.8 million, or $0.44 per basic share. This compares to revenues of $13.4 million and net income of $0.7 million, or $0.01 per basic share, for the same period last year. The improvement in revenues was primarily the result of recording $31.1 million of license fee revenue in fiscal 2010 from the May 2006, development, collaboration and license agreement between the Company and UCB, S.A. There was no licensing fee revenue from the UCB agreement recorded in the same period last fiscal year. Net income for the six-month period ended December 31, 2009 was also positively impacted by $2.6 million of reduced research and development expenses, resulting primarily from higher reimbursements from Nycomed.
As of December 31, 2009, the Company had $18.6 million in cash and cash equivalents. In January 2010, the Company received $11.3 million in cash from a $5.0 million milestone payment from Nycomed, $5.3 million in proceeds from the liquidation of two Auction Rate Securities (ARS), and $1.0 million tax benefits from the State of New Jersey. The Company recorded a gain of $0.6 million on the sale of the ARS. The remaining AAA rated student loan ARS valued at $12.5 million currently have no liquidity.

Key clinical developments and future planned activities:
Epratuzumab
- The Company was awarded U.S. patent 7,641,901 covering the use of epratuzumab and other anti-CD22 antibodies, alone and in combination with other therapeutics, such as antibodies, cytokines, or drugs, for the treatment of a wide range of autoimmune diseases that include systemic lupus erythematosus, rheumatoid arthritis, Sjögren's syndrome, multiple sclerosis, myasthenia gravis, diabetes mellitus, and ulcerative colitis
- UCB has announced they will initiate a Phase III program for epratuzumab in lupus during calendar year 2010
- At the 51st Annual Meeting of the American Society of Hematology, clinical investigators from Mayo Clinic reported results from their study evaluating the ability of positron-emission tomography to predict the outcome of patients with diffuse large B-cell lymphoma treated with epratuzumab in combination with rituximab and CHOP therapy. - The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group, funded primarily by the National Cancer Institute, is working on the design of a Phase III clinical trial randomizing patients with aggressive lymphoma to receive rituximab and chemotherapy with or without epratuzumab
Veltuzumab

- Nycomed is planning to initiate a Phase II study of subcutaneous formulation of veltuzumab in patients with rheumatoid arthritis during calendar year 2010
- In fiscal year 2010, if project funding has been secured, the Company plans to initiate a registration trial comparing veltuzumab plus chemotherapy with rituximab plus chemotherapy in patients with newly diagnosed follicular lymphoma
Clivatuzumab
- Results from the ongoing Phase I/II study of fractionated yttrium-90-labeled clivatuzumab tetraxetan in combination with gemcitabine for patients with inoperable, advanced pancreatic cancer were presented at the 2010 Gastrointestinal Cancers Symposium of the American Society of Clinical Oncology. Milatuzumab
- The first clinical trial of the doxorubicin conjugate of milatuzumab is expected to begin patient enrollment in the third quarter of fiscal year 2010 for the treatment of multiple myeloma
About Immunomedics
Immunomedics is a New Jersey-based biopharmaceutical company primarily focused on the development of monoclonal, antibody-based products for the targeted treatment of cancer, autoimmune and other serious diseases. We have developed a number of advanced proprietary technologies that allow us to create humanized antibodies that can be used either alone in unlabeled or "naked" form, or conjugated with radioactive isotopes, chemotherapeutics or toxins, in each case to create highly targeted agents. Using these technologies, we have built a pipeline of therapeutic product candidates that utilize several different mechanisms of action. We also have a majority ownership in IBC Pharmaceuticals, Inc., which is developing a novel Dock-and-Lock (DNL) methodology with us for making fusion proteins and multifunctional antibodies, and a new method of delivering imaging and therapeutic agents selectively to disease, especially different solid cancers (colorectal, lung, pancreas, etc.), by proprietary, antib ody-based, pretargeting methods. We believe that our portfolio of intellectual property, which includes approximately 145 patents issued in the United States and more than 300 other patents issued worldwide, protects our product candidates and technologies.
